This summary was created by AI, based on 85 opinions in the last 12 months.

Apple Inc. (AAPL) has seen a mixed reception from analysts as it navigates the challenges of high valuation, rising costs, and market positioning in artificial intelligence (AI). Many experts acknowledge Apple's strong ecosystem and free cash flow, noting that the company has consistently performed well during market uncertainties. However, concerns over its relatively high price-to-earnings ratio, which currently hovers around 30-38x, have led some to suggest it may be overpriced for its expected single-digit growth. While some analysts remain bullish, emphasizing Apple's historical resilience and potential in the services sector, others recommend profit-taking in light of recent performances and uncertainties in their AI strategy. The sentiment is further complicated by the potential impacts of supply chain issues and competition, particularly in the burgeoning AI space.
